A special yeast strain gives our Saison a nice background of fruit and spice. Pilsen malt lends a soft dry mouthfeel with notes of bread crust and honey.

My first from Half Moon Bay. I notice their most rated brews are American renditions of English styles. Fine.
But, that is not lots of practice to produce a great saison.
Nonetheless, their Saison was a decent table beer that went well with hearty risotto and Brussels sprouts, the vegetable at least similar to how the style started as complement to farm workers meals.
This Saison actually Looks and Smells like a German Pils. It Tastes more like a Saison. But all three of those factors really lack a well-cultivated Belgian yeast.... which seems hard to come by or work well for a while. If they work at cultivating that yeast, they could get it done well. For that is what usually distinguished Belgian saisons from American crafters.
But only $5 for a 1 Pint 6 ounces that goes well with food.., well, that is good enough for today.

Draft at the brewery
Fair creamy head with moderate retention, soapy lacing, mostly clear slight chill haze med straw to pale color
Nose fruity esters, lemon zest and star fruit, citrus, light pome fruit, phenol spices, fair spicy in general, bubblegum, fair cereal grainy malt
Taste bubblegum up front, fruity esters with pome fruit, a hint of strawberry, citrus and little lemony, fair phenol spices again, light herbal hop, doughy base malt with a little cereal, straw, dry finish with med bitterness
Mouth is med bod, med carb
Overall pretty nice, easy drinking saison
